The problem of fitting spline surfaces to triangular mesh models is of importance in computer-aided design. Many fitting algorithms have been developed. This paper proposes several novel plug-and-play components or strategies: the use of T-splines for fitting, a curvature-guided strategy, faithful re-parameterization and initial spline knot re-placement, which can be used to enhance fitting algorithms. We also present an adaptive T-spline fitting algorithm integrating these components and strategies. Extensive experiments have been conducted to demonstrate these components. Our fitting algorithm can generate spline surfaces that well respect the geometrical features of input mesh models and have a more compact representation. (C) 2013 Elsevier Ltd. All rights reserved.
